Fitment note for OBS trucks

On 1994–1997 trucks, we recomend using a Super Duty oil dipstick tube, since the stock OBS dipstick tube will not fit with these valve covers.

Install

Remove the factory valve covers, clean the sealing surfaces, install fresh valve cover gaskets, set the billet covers in place, install the correct hardware, tighten evenly, reconnect the CCV setup, then start the truck and check for leaks.

 

Care note: anodized aluminum can be damaged by harsh chemical engine cleaners. Use soap and water only.
